Churches

The practice has been involved with repairs, alterations and re-ordering of churches for many years and we now act for over 100 churches in Dorset, Somerset and Devon. We have also carried out a number of extensions to historic churches.

Michael Howarth, one of the Directors is accredited in Building Conservation (AABC) and we have worked with English Heritage on many grant aided works to churches.

Michael Howarth has also been appointed to the Salisbury Diocesan Advisory Committee. He is also an approved ‘Church Architect’ by the following Dioceses: Salisbury, Bath & Wells, and Exeter.

We have worked on Roman Catholic and Anglican historic churches, and would also be interested to work for other denominations. We take trouble to understand the relationship between the built form of a church and the liturgical and functional requirements that it supports.
